With his hat-trick against Partizan, Chérif Ndiaye (Red Star) enters the history of the eternal Derby

Author of a resounding hat-trick this Monday evening on the Partizan pitch in the Championship, Chérif Ndiaye wrote his name in the history of the greatest derby in Serbian football.

Indispensable Pape Chérif Ndiaye. After a slight dip in form observed in recent weeks and three matches started on the substitutes’ bench, the Senegalese striker of Red Star, author of 15 goals in 39 matches during his first season (2023-2024) under these colours, found the back of the net in a very fine manner in the 174th Eternal Derby opposing his team to Partizan on Monday. The former player of Adana Demirspor scored a hat-trick in this match, for a 4-0 victory for his team, solid leaders of the Championship.

Unprecedented in this derby for… 56 years

In addition to having folded the eternal rival, who became his favorite prey in Serbia, Chérif Ndiaye has entered the legend of the greatest opposition in Serbian football. Author of his 4th, 5th and 6th goals in a Partizan – Red Star, the 28-year-old player has become the fifth footballThe player in history scored a hat-trick in an eternal Derby. Before him, Jovan Jezerkić, Marko Volok, Milan Galić and Stevan Ostojić had achieved it. But it was a while ago, since the last hat-trick, that of Ostojić, was in 1968, 56 years ago, in the 43rd eternal Derby.

Like what he already showed in Turkey, under the jersey of Göztepe (24 goals, 5 assists in 73 matches) then that of Adana Demirspor (13 goals and 5 assists in 20 matches), Chérif Ndiaye has been unplayable since he arrived at Red Star Belgrade. Recruited in the summer 2023 for a record amount at the time (4 million euros), the former HLM player from Grand-Yoff now has 22 goals and 5 assists in 48 matches with the team with which he won the Championship and the Serbian Cup last season.
